Key Features of the High School Application Form
The High School Application Form consists of several critical components that facilitate a comprehensive understanding of each applicant. These include:
-
Personal information section that captures basic details of the applicant.
-
Family details to assess background and support systems.
-
Extracurricular activities that showcase the applicant's interests and engagements.
-
References section that provides insights into the applicant's character and contributions.
Particular emphasis is placed on essay questions that delve into the applicant's personal life and goals, allowing for a deeper evaluation of their aspirations.
Who Should Fill Out the High School Application Form?
The target audience for the High School Application Form primarily includes students interested in enrolling at StoneBridge School. Eligibility criteria often require a demonstration of church involvement and active participation in extracurricular activities, reflecting the school's values and mission.
Understanding these requirements is crucial for applicants to represent themselves fully and accurately in their submissions.

What are the eligibility requirements for the High School Application Form?
Eligibility typically includes being a student seeking admission to high school who meets StoneBridge School's criteria. Be sure to check specific requirements directly on the school's website.
Is there a deadline for submitting the High School Application Form?
Deadlines for submission can vary annually. It is recommended to visit StoneBridge School's admissions page to confirm the current year's application deadline.
What methods are available for submitting the application?
You can submit the completed High School Application Form electronically through pdfFiller or print and mail it to StoneBridge School’s admissions office for review.
What supporting documents are required when submitting the application?
Commonly required documents may include report cards, letters of recommendation, and evidence of extracurricular involvement. Verify the specific requirements with the admissions office.
What are some common mistakes to avoid when filling out this form?
Avoid leaving fields blank, spelling errors, and providing inaccurate information. Ensure all sections are fully completed and reviewed before final submission.
How long does it take to process the application after submission?
Processing times may vary but typically range from a few weeks to a month. Check with the admissions office for specific timelines related to the High School Application Form.
Are there any fees associated with the submission of the application?
Usually, there are no application fees for the High School Application Form; however, it is best to confirm with StoneBridge School’s admissions office for any updates.
